A renters insurance agent in Kenosha Wisconsin can help you find a policy that covers your personal property and liability. Wisconsin law does not require renters insurance, but many landlords in Kenosha ask tenants to carry it. An agent can explain local risks like lakefront flooding or winter pipe bursts.

What Does a Renters Insurance Agent in Kenosha Cost?

Typical renters insurance in Wisconsin costs between 15 and 30 dollars per month for 30,000 dollars in personal property coverage. In Kenosha, rates may vary based on the neighborhood and the age of the building. An agent can provide quotes tailored to your situation. This is general information and not insurance advice.

Frequently Asked Questions

What does a renters insurance agent in Kenosha do?
An agent helps you compare policies from different companies. They explain coverage limits, deductibles, and exclusions. They also assist with filing claims if your belongings are damaged or stolen.
Is renters insurance required in Kenosha Wisconsin?
No state law requires renters insurance. However, many landlords in Kenosha include a requirement in the lease. An agent can help you meet that requirement with a suitable policy.
How do I choose a renters insurance agent in Kenosha?
Look for an agent licensed in Wisconsin with experience in renters policies. Ask about their knowledge of local risks like severe weather. Check online reviews and confirm they represent multiple insurance companies.
